Excelsior and Go Ahead Eagles Draw 1-1 in Eredivisie Match

Dec 16, 2023 at 8:45 PM Update: a day ago

The Eredivisie match between Excelsior and Go Ahead Eagles ended 1-1 on Saturday due to two special goalscorers. Jamal Amofa scored his first goal in professional football on behalf of the away team and Oscar Uddenäs kept his average high for Excelsior.

After a 0-0 halftime score in the Van Donge & De Roo Stadium, Amofa opened the score in the 54th minute. The 25-year-old defender of Go Ahead, who played his 87th game in professional football, shot in from close range. Amofa was overjoyed with his first goal. He shouted with joy and put the ball under his shirt as a sign that he was going to be a father.

Uddenäs equalized in the 83rd minute, a minute after coming on as a substitute at Excelsior. He headed in a cross from Siebe Horemans.

It was the 21-year-old Swede’s third goal attempt this Eredivisie season and also the third time he scored. Uddenäs was previously accurate against Fortuna Sittard and NEC.

El Yaakoubi’s goal disallowed

Excelsior will be most disappointed by the draw, because the Rotterdam team was close to winning in the final phase. Shortly after the 1-1, Excelsior striker Redouan El Yaakoubi scored, but the goal did not count because he had committed a foul.

In the final phase, El Yaakoubi was close to the winning goal again, but the crossbar saved Go Ahead. In the 24th minute, Jakob Breum hit the post on behalf of Go Ahead.

Due to the draw, Excelsior and Go Ahead maintained their positions in the rankings. Go Ahead remains sixth and Excelsior twelfth.
